Origins and History of Garlic Diesel

Garlic Diesel emerged from the collision of two of modern cannabis’ most influential flavor lineages: the savory garlic funk of GMO and the jet-fuel tang of the Diesel family. The name is descriptive, not gimmicky, signaling a cultivar selected specifically for the rare intersection of alliaceous notes and petroleum-like aromatics. In most markets, Garlic Diesel isn’t a single breeder’s trademark but a phenotype-driven label that has been used by multiple cultivators for GMO x Diesel or Chem-forward crosses. That means you may see slight variation from producer to producer, but the core sensory theme—garlic and gas—remains consistent.

The popularity of garlic-forward cannabis exploded after GMO (aka Garlic Cookies) became a connoisseur darling in the late 2010s. Leafly’s GMO Cookies entry highlights a euphoric yet body-heavy experience, and that same dense, savory terpene signature is a key half of Garlic Diesel’s profile. On the other side stands the Diesel family, which includes iconic cultivars like Sour Diesel and NYC Diesel that defined “gas” for a generation of smokers. The Diesel branch has influenced countless releases and continues to drive demand among enthusiasts who prize that solventy, rubbery nose.

As Diesel flavors gained a new wave of fans—reflected in roundups like Leafly’s 5 Cannabis Strains for People Who Love Diesel Terpenes—breeders increasingly sought to hybridize the category. Garlic Diesel fits that trend perfectly, offering an audacious, complex bouquet that is easy to recognize in a blind sniff. In 2024 and 2025, consumer curiosity around pungent, gassy strains stayed high, as seen in annual lists of notable cultivars and 4/20 features, keeping Garlic Diesel relevant across rec and medical shelves. While not always listed among all-time classics, it borrows star power from both parent flavor camps and has become a go-to recommendation for fans of bold terpenes.

Genetic Lineage and Breeder Notes

Most batches labeled Garlic Diesel trace back to crosses that merge GMO’s garlic-chem funk with a Diesel progenitor like Sour Diesel, NYC Diesel, or OG Chem. A common recipe reported by growers is GMO (Chem D x GSC) paired with Sour Diesel, aiming to stack chem-derived pungency with the unmistakable fuel top notes. Other producers have used Chem-forward males to similar effect, which can explain why some Garlic Diesel cuts lean more chemmy than outright diesel. Regardless of the exact pairing, the intent is the same: amplify sulfurous savoriness, preserve gassy volatility, and produce a resin-rich flower.

GMO’s influence is unmistakable in the morphology and resin output. Known for long internodes, lanky stretch, and bulbous, greasy trichomes, GMO is also a celebrated hash-washer, setting expectations that Garlic Diesel can perform well in solventless extraction. Diesels contribute sharper limonene-forward brightness, uplifting headspace, and the characteristic fuel note many describe as rubber cement or pump gas. When these lines click, the result is a hybrid that smokes like octane-heavy garlic bread with a chem zing.

Because Garlic Diesel is not always a single, protected clone, phenotypes will vary in both aroma and effect. Some growers report garlic-dominant phenos with subdued diesel, while others select for a more balanced 50–50 bouquet. Breeder notes typically caution about stretch and the need for canopy control during the first two to three weeks of flower, a trait inherited from both GMO and Diesel families. Hash makers often chase phenos with sandy, quick-releasing trichome heads in the 90–149 µ size range, an indicator of wash potential.

Aroma: From Garlic to Gas

Garlic Diesel’s bouquet leads with an unmistakable alliaceous top note—think sautéed garlic, onion skin, and savory herbs—riding on a backbone of petroleum and hot rubber. Cracking a fresh nug often unleashes a powerfully gassy plume with secondary scents of black pepper, earthy humus, and faint citrus zest. As the flower warms in the grinder, complex chem notes emerge, sometimes reminiscent of adhesive, tennis balls, or fresh asphalt. The combined experience is deeply pungent and instantly recognizable to fans of GMO and Diesel alike.

Terpenes drive much of this character, but sulfur-containing volatiles are increasingly implicated in the gassy, skunky class of aromas. Cannabis research has identified volatile sulfur compounds in strongly odorous cultivars, which helps explain why garlic and gas can coexist so vividly in one nose. Myrcene and beta-caryophyllene add musk and spice, while limonene sharpens the profile with a lemon-petrol edge. Humulene and linalool can contribute woody and floral undertones that read as herbaceous complexity.

Leafly’s primer on terpenes underscores how these aromatic compounds not only determine scent but may also modulate perceived effects. In practical terms, Garlic Diesel’s pronounced nose often correlates with persistent flavor through the entire session. The aroma also forecasts functional considerations for growers: it is an extremely loud cultivar during late flower and drying, often requiring robust carbon filtration. For many connoisseurs, that intensity is the draw—this is a strain designed to fill the room.

Cannabinoid Profile and Potency

Garlic Diesel typically tests in the high-THC range, with most licensed lab results clustering between 20% and 28% total THC by dry weight. Outliers as low as 18% and as high as 30% have been reported in competitive markets, though the high end is rare and usually tied to single standout phenos under optimized conditions. CBD content is generally minimal, commonly below 1%, with total cannabinoids often landing in the 22% to 32% range when including minor compounds. CBG can appear at trace to modest levels, typically 0.2% to 1.0%.

Potency perception tracks with both THC and terpene loading. Total terpene percentages of 1.5% to 3.0% are common on quality indoor batches, with top-shelf phenotypes eclipsing 3% under dialed-in cultivation. Consumers frequently report a rapid onset when smoked or vaped, with peak effects arriving within 30–45 minutes and a tail of 2–3 hours. Edible formats can extend duration to 4–6 hours with a slower onset of 45–120 minutes.

Because GMO and Diesel parents are known heavy hitters, dose control is advised—especially for new or intermittent users. First-timers should start with 1–2 inhalations and wait several minutes to assess, while experienced consumers can titrate according to tolerance. For edibles, 2.5–5 mg THC is a prudent starting dose before stepping up. As always, potency varies by batch; consult your local dispensary’s certificate of analysis if available.

Terpene Profile and Chemistry

Garlic Diesel’s terpene stack is typically led by myrcene, beta-caryophyllene, and limonene, with humulene, linalool, and ocimene frequently present as secondary constituents. Myrcene often lands around 0.5%–1.2% by weight, contributing musky, earthy sweetness that can soften the diesel bite. Beta-caryophyllene commonly ranges from 0.3%–0.9%, offering black pepper and spice while engaging CB2 receptors as a dietary cannabinoid. Limonene often sits between 0.2%–0.8%, brightening the nose with citrus-fuel lift.

Humulene and linalool add nuance—woody, herbal dryness from humulene at 0.1%–0.4%, and a faint lavender-like roundness from linalool at 0.05%–0.3%. Some phenos show measurable ocimene, lending a crisp, green quality that reads as fresh-cut herbs. Trace amounts of terpinolene appear less commonly, but when present, they can inject a piney spark into the bouquet. Overall, the profile skews savory and spicy over sweet, ranking Garlic Diesel among the most flavor-dense cultivars on the market.

Leafly’s terpene overview emphasizes that terpenes both determine aroma and may modulate user experience, a point borne out anecdotally with Garlic Diesel. Caryophyllene-dominant batches are often described as more grounding and body-forward, while limonene-boosted examples feel brighter and more cerebrally animated. Additionally, volatile sulfur compounds are suspected contributors to the garlic-gas effect, a class of molecules known to exert an outsized impact on perceived odor even at trace concentrations. This chemistry helps explain why the strain can smell louder than its terpene percentage alone would suggest.

Extraction and Concentrates Potential

Given GMO’s reputation as a solventless champion, Garlic Diesel often translates well to hash and rosin. Washers report fresh frozen yields in the 4%–6% range for standout phenotypes, with average keep rates around 3%–4% under skilled processing. Resin tends to be greasy and abundant, with trichome heads that separate cleanly in common micron ranges. The resulting rosin typically preserves the savory-gas balance, making it a favorite among dabbers seeking unique flavor.

Hydrocarbon extraction also suits Garlic Diesel, emphasizing top-note volatility for a sharper, fuel-forward profile. Live resin and cured resin carts can maintain garlic-onion undertones if the biomass is terpene-rich and harvested at peak ripeness. Leafly’s coverage on strains that shine as concentrates notes that some cultivars are simply built for oil—and Garlic Diesel fits that bill thanks to resin saturation and durable flavor. As always, the exact expression depends on cultivar selection, harvest timing, and post-processing technique.

For medical users sensitive to smoke, concentrates offer lower-plant-matter delivery while preserving terpene complexity. Start with small dabs at lower temperatures—about 480–520°F—to capture garlic butter tones without scorching. Storage matters: keep rosin cool and sealed to slow terpene volatilization, which can otherwise mute the distinct savory nose. Even minor oxidation can shift the flavor balance from garlic-gas to more generic, earthy notes.

Comprehensive Cultivation Guide: Environment, Training, and Nutrition

Garlic Diesel thrives in controlled environments that manage stretch and maximize resin density. Expect a vigorous 1.5x–2.0x stretch in the first 2–3 weeks of flower, necessitating topping, low-stress training, and support netting. Ideal canopy temps range from 75–80°F (24–27°C) in lights-on and 68–72°F (20–22°C) lights-off, with a 5–10°F differential to encourage color and terpene retention late flower. Relative humidity targets: 60–65% in veg, 50–55% in early bloom, and 42–48% from week 6 to harvest to deter botrytis.

Lighting intensity of 700–900 µmol/m²/s PPFD in flower is a strong baseline, with CO2 supplementation to 800–1,200 ppm supporting higher PPFD and yield. In veg, 400–600 µmol/m²/s encourages sturdy structure without excessive internodal spacing. Keep VPD in the 1.1–1.4 kPa range during mid-flower for optimal gas exchange. Ensure aggressive odor control in weeks 6–10, as the garlic-gas plume is potent.

Nutritionally, Garlic Diesel appreciates steady nitrogen in veg followed by a phosphorus and potassium ramp from week 3–7 of flower. In soilless systems, many growers target EC 1.4–1.8 mS/cm in veg and 1.8–2.2 mS/cm in bloom, tapering in the final 10–14 days for a clean burn. Calcium and magnesium supplementation is often necessary for Chem and Diesel-heavy genetics; consider a Cal-Mag additive or calcium nitrate early flower. Maintain media pH at 5.8–6.0 for hydro/coco and 6.2–6.8 for soil to optimize uptake.

Pruning strategies focus on airflow and energy allocation. Top once or twice before flip, then lollipop lower third of the plant to prevent larf. A light defoliation around day 21 and day 42 of flower can open the canopy and reduce microclimates, but avoid over-stripping GMO-leaning phenos that rely on leaf mass to drive resin. Trellis or SCROG is recommended to maintain an even canopy and support heavy colas.

Flowering Time, Yields, and Outdoor Considerations

Flowering time averages 65–75 days indoors, depending on phenotype and desired effect. Diesel-leaning cuts often finish closer to day 65–68 with a brighter, racier profile, while GMO-leaning cuts can benefit from a 70–75 day window for deeper savory density. Watch trichomes: harvest when most heads are cloudy with 10%–20% amber for a heavier body effect, or 5%–10% amber for a more uplifting edge. Staggered harvesting by top and mid-canopy can optimize ripeness across the plant.

Yields are medium to high when dialed. Indoor growers report 450–600 g/m² under efficient LEDs, with exemplary runs reaching 650+ g/m² in CO2-enriched rooms. Outdoors, healthy plants can top 700–1,000 g per plant in warm, dry climates with full sun and good soil fertility. Bud density is high, so stringent airflow and humidity control are critical late season to avoid botrytis.

For outdoor cultivation, select sites with ample direct sunlight and steady afternoon breezes. The garlic-diesel aroma can be conspicuous, so consider location privacy and neighborhood norms. Organic soil amended with compost, biochar, and slow-release minerals supports terpene expression; avoid overfeeding late bloom to preserve nuanced flavor. In wetter regions, a light-deprivation setup that finishes by late September can reduce mold risk.

Irrigation, IPM, and Common Pitfalls

Irrigation frequency depends on media and root mass, but Garlic Diesel performs best with consistent moisture and full dryback cycles in coco and rockwool. Overwatering is a frequent cause of muted aroma and weak structure; track pot weight and runoff EC to stay within target ranges. In soil, water thoroughly to 10–15% runoff and allow the top inch to dry before the next irrigation. Drip systems with pulse irrigation can maintain ideal root oxygenation in high-performance rooms.

Integrated pest management should begin in veg with regular scouting and preventative measures. Chem/Diesel lines can be susceptible to powdery mildew under high humidity; implement strong airflow, leaf sanitation, and, where legal and appropriate, biologicals like Bacillus subtilis or beneficial predatory mites. Thrips and spider mites are common indoor threats—sticky cards and weekly leaf inspections help catch issues early. Avoid oil-based sprays late flower to maintain flavor purity.

Common pitfalls include inadequate support for lanky colas, too-high night humidity, and excessive nitrogen in early flower leading to delayed ripening. Another frequent issue is pushing PPFD without matching CO2 and nutrition, resulting in light stress and terpene loss. Finally, rushing the dry and cure can collapse the complex garlic-gas bouquet into generic hay. Patience in post-harvest is rewarded with exponentially better aroma and flavor.

Post-Harvest: Drying, Curing, and Storage

Drying should target 60°F and 60% RH for 10–14 days, with low, steady airflow and darkness to protect volatile compounds. Stems should snap, not bend, before jarring; rushing will trap moisture and can lead to off odors or mold. Trim cold where possible to preserve trichome heads, and avoid excessive handling which can smear resin and flatten aroma. Slow, even drying preserves the umami-diesel complexity that defines Garlic Diesel.

Curing in airtight glass jars at 58%–62% RH for at least 2–4 weeks deepens flavor and smooths the smoke. Burp jars briefly if RH spikes in the first week, then reduce burping to maintain a controlled microclimate. Many connoisseurs report peak flavor between weeks 4–8 of cure, with the garlic note becoming rounder and more buttery. Proper curing can turn a good batch into a great one—especially for a strain whose claim to fame is its nose.

For long-term storage, keep flower in cool, dark conditions, ideally 50–60°F, and minimize oxygen exposure. Avoid plastic bags and frequent jar opening, which accelerate terpene loss. If storing concentrates, use UV-protective glass or parchment-lined jars and refrigerate to slow oxidation. Even with care, plan to consume within a few months to experience the profile at its brightest.
